Cannot update/uninstall/install new iTunes on Windows Vista
I just purchased a new 4th gen. ipod touch and need to update my itunes to 10.1 or better. After trying to update my itunes, I received the following message:
"The feature you are trying to use is on a network resource that is unavailable. Click OK to try again, or enter an alternate path to a folder containing the installation package 'iTunes.msi'"
Clicking OK just starts the process over again, and ends with the same error message. I cannot find this .msi file anywhere on my computer. Trying to remove iTunes prompts the same message, and downloading iTunes 10 online also prompts the message.
Does anyone have any insight? This is very frustrating as I would love nothing more than to start putting my ipod to good use, but cannot seem to make any ground."The feature you are trying to use is on a network resource that is unavailable. Click OK to try again, or enter an alternate path to a folder containing the installation package 'iTunes.msi'"
Unfortunately, these sorts of msi-related troubles have gotten more complicated to deal with ever since Microsoft pulled the Windows Installer CleanUp utility from their Download Center on June 25. First we have to find a copy of the utility.
Let's try Googling. (Best not to use Bing, I think.) Look for a working download site for at least version 3.0 of the Windows Installer CleanUp utility. After downloading the utility installer file (msicuu2.exe), scan the file for malware, just in case. (I use the free version of Malwarebytes AntiMalware to do single-file scans for that.)
If the file is clean, to install the utility, doubleclick the msicuu2.exe file you've downloaded.
Now run the utility ("Start > All Programs > Windows Install Clean Up"). In the list of programs that appears in CleanUp, select any iTunes entries and click "Remove".
Quit out of CleanUp, restart the PC and try reinstalling iTunes again. Does the install go through properly now?

Manual update after Installing New iTunes
After downloading the new iTunes, everytime I plug my iPod in, it tries to automatically sync my iPod with my library. But if it does this, I will lose thousands of songs because I had it on manual before. It won't let me change any options for the iPod until it's done downloading. Can anyone help me out with this? And please let me know, that is what iTunes is trying to do right?
Hold shift and ctrl keys, WHILE HOLDING connect the ipod and do not let go til the ipod is listed in itunes. THis stops and auto update.
Now on the new "iPod summery" page make sure "Manually manage songs and videos" is checked, If not check it and hit "Apply" button in the lower righthand corner -

Hello- after updating to the new iTunes i got a box saying that i needed a new version of Apple Mobile Device Support and ihat i should uninstall iTunes and Apple Mobile Device Support then install iTunes again. Problem is I have been unable to uninstall itunes, can't find the installation files .msi. I'm using Windows XP.
Help!Problem is I have been unable to uninstall itunes, can't find the installation files .msi.
(1) Download the Windows Installer CleanUp utility installer file (msicuu2.exe) from the following Major Geeks page (use one of the links under the "DOWNLOAD LOCATIONS" thingy on the Major Geeks page):
http://majorgeeks.com/download.php?det=4459
(2) Doubleclick the msicuu2.exe file and follow the prompts to install the Windows Installer CleanUp utility. (If you're on a Windows Vista or Windows 7 system and you get a Code 800A0046 error message when doubleclicking the msicuu2.exe file, try instead right-clicking on the msicuu2.exe file and selecting "Run as administrator".)
(3) In your Start menu click All Programs and then click Windows Install Clean Up. The Windows Installer CleanUp utility window appears, listing software that is currently installed on your computer.
(4) In the list of programs that appears in CleanUp, select any iTunes entries and click "Remove", as per the following screenshot:
(5) Quit out of CleanUp, restart the PC and try another iTunes install. Does it go through properly this time? -
